Pjanić played key role in Juventus signing of Alajbegović Miralem Pjanić has been credited with a key role in guiding Kerim Alajbegović to Juventus, the club where the former midfielder spent some of the finest years of his own career. According to TuttoMercatoWeb , Pjanić, now working as an agent since retiring last year, accompanied the 18-year-old to Turin and was present as the move was completed. A close friend of the player’s father, he is said to have been influential in shaping the young Bosnia international’s decision. Speaking outside Juventus’s Continassa base, Pjanić said he was “happy for the family, who are happy to be here with the boy,” adding that “we hope Kerim will do great things.” Alajbegovic signs for Juventus Miralem Pjanić’s hand in Alajbegović’s Juventus move The 36-year-old brought the curtain down on a playing career with Roma, Juventus, Barcelona and CSKA Moscow late in 2025 before moving into agency work. His standing in Bosnian football, and his personal ties to the Alajbegović family, handed Juventus a useful ally in a crowded race. Intriguingly, his connections had earlier been floated as a possible boost to Roma, another of his former clubs, but it was the Bianconeri who ultimately prevailed. Juventus landed the highly rated attacker from Bayer Leverkusen in a deal worth €30m plus €5m in bonuses, seeing off competition led by Chelsea, with Atalanta also interested domestically. Alajbegović has signed a contract running until 2031.
